| Objective:To investigate whether RNA interference(RNAi) induced by plasmid vector could suppress epidermal growth factor receptor 2(HER-2) expression in human breast carcinoma cells SKBr3 and the effect on cell cycle and proliferation.Methods:The small hairpin RNA(shRNA) eukaryotic expression vector targetingHER2gene,namedpshRNA-HER2-1/pshRNA-HER2-2,was constructed and transfected into cultured human breast carcinoma cell of line SKBr3 via lipofectamine2000;The inhibited effects on HER2 gene were determined by semi-quantitative reverse transcription PCR and flow cytometry.Cell cycle analysis was carried out via flow cytometry;The antiproliferative effects of pshRNA-HER2 were assessed by both MTT and colony assay.At the same time,the eukaryotic expression vector targeting GFP gene,named pshRNA-GFP was constructed as the positive control.Results: The successful construction of pshRNA-HER2-1/ pshRNA -HER2-2/ pshRNA-GFP plasmid was identified with sequencing.After the shRNA expression vector was successfully transfected into SKBr3 cells via lipofectamine2000,pshRNA-HER-1 reduced HER2 gene expression by 65.5%,.Compared with the control group, pshRNA-HER-1 reduced the cell numbers by 48.2% and decreased the colonies by 52.5% .Cell cycle analysis showed that pshRNA-HER2 induced accumulation of cells in... |
